There is a phrase in the folk saying "putting on weight in autumn". What does it mean? Putting on weight in autumn is actually a custom since ancient times. We have all experienced that in the summer the weather is hot. On the one hand, people think that the heat makes them too lazy to eat, and on the other hand, people lose their appetite because of the heat. When the Beginning of Autumn comes, the weather will be relatively cool, so people will eat meat on this day to make up for what they didn’t eat before. The Beginning of Autumn is the 13th solar term among the 24 solar terms, and falls on August 7, 8 or 9 every year. This day is commonly known as "putting on weight in autumn" among the people. It is popular among the people to weigh people on the day of the Beginning of Autumn and compare their weight with that at the Beginning of Summer to check whether they are fat or thin. Weight loss is called "bitter summer". At that time, people often judged health only based on fatness or thinness. Of course you need to "replenish" if you are thin, and the way to do it is to "put on weight in autumn" by eating delicious food with strong flavors. Of course, meat is the first choice, "putting on weight with meat". On this day, ordinary people eat stewed meat, while more sophisticated families eat boiled meat, braised meat, meat-stuffed dumplings, stewed chicken, stewed duck, braised fish, etc. Nowadays, young women often worry about gaining weight in autumn and hope to lose weight. It turns out that in the past people had many concerns about the solar terms, most of which were related to diet and disease prevention, which was not unrelated to people's concern about their own health. “Food is the most important thing for people.” The Beginning of Autumn is a very important solar term, and people certainly won’t forget to eat. Therefore, "putting on weight in autumn" is popular among the people in Beijing, Hebei and Northeast China. In addition to "putting on weight in autumn", "biting autumn fruits" is also popular in Tianjin and other places. People believe that eating melons at the beginning of autumn can prevent diarrhea in winter and the coming spring. There is a record in Zhang Tao's "Miscellaneous Notes of Tianjin·Customs of the Years" in the Qing Dynasty: "Eating melon at the beginning of autumn is called "biting autumn" and can prevent diarrhea." In the Qing Dynasty, people put melons, steamed eggplant preserves, fragrant glutinous rice soup, etc. in the yard to dry overnight before the beginning of autumn, and eat them on the day of the beginning of autumn to clear the summer heat and avoid dysentery. The Beginning of Autumn is an important solar term that farmers attach great importance to. There is a proverb that goes "If you sit for a while at the beginning of the Beginning of Autumn, you will go hungry in the spring of next year", which reminds people to intensify their agricultural work and strive for a good harvest. An agricultural proverb says: "If it rains in the beginning of the dog days, there will be drought in the dog days; if it rains in the beginning of autumn, there will be good food to eat." There is also a saying that goes "In July, everything is harvested, in June, everything is lost." This means that if the Autumn Begins in the seventh month of the lunar calendar, there will be a good harvest of grains; if the Autumn Begins in the sixth month of the lunar calendar, there will be a poor harvest of grains. Another example is “North wind before autumn means rain after autumn, and north wind after autumn means dry riverbed”, which means that if there is a north wind before the beginning of autumn, it will rain after autumn; if there is a north wind after the beginning of autumn, the winter may be dry. For farmers who used to rely on the weather for their livelihood, the significance of the Beginning of Autumn is more than just about eating. In the beginning of autumn, the main thing is to moisturize the body and be careful about gaining weight. In autumn, the weather gradually turns cooler, and people tend to experience varying degrees of dryness in the mouth, nose, skin and other parts of the body. Therefore, they should eat juicy foods that can nourish yin and moisturize, and eat less spicy and fried foods. In autumn, it is advisable to eat light, sweet, sour and cold foods. Coldness can clear away heat, sweet foods are nourishing in nature and have the effects of relieving urgency, harmonizing the stomach and nourishing, while sour foods have the effects of astringing, promoting salivation and quenching thirst. At the same time, Chinese medicine believes that the lungs have a close relationship with autumn air, so you should eat more foods that can moisten the lungs and promote fluid production, such as lily, lotus seeds, yam, lotus root, oyster mushroom, tomato, etc. It seems that after the beginning of autumn, we should pay special attention to regular and quantitative diet, as well as moisturizing and strengthening the body. |
